Human Resources Generalist

Georgetown, Georgetown
Caribbean HR Solutions is the Caribbean's premier HR Outsourcing company specializing in Executive Search, Recruiting, HRO and Payroll services. We solicit candidates to apply for the role of:

Human Resources Generalist

The main purpose and scope of the job involves the s
upport of Business Units in involving the creation and adoption of local HR Programs as well as the implementation of initiatives supporting the customer acquisition process (sales);
 
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

HR Operations
  • Responsible for managing daily HR operations to sustain organizational capability and meet the business goals of HR in the organization. Ensures compliance with applicable laws, regulations, and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).
  • Partner with overseas HR teams to manage employee relations issues associated with performance, leave, business integrity, terminations, or other employee relations matters; manages the delivery of recruiting, HR, benefits and payroll service delivery.
  • Assists in identifying key drivers of employee satisfaction and supports clients in addressing issues with written plans and actions;
Sales and Administration Support
  • Works with the local regulatory bodies (e.g. NIS, labour, occupational safety, and health) to respond to claims/complaints or concerns; reviews reports for accuracy and corrects errors, and responds appropriately;
  • Attracts, hires, and motivates staff as the office grows. 
  • Assists in the management of department controllable expenses to achieve or exceed budgeted goals;
  • Manages the office and assists with Client visits, both offsite and onsite.

Requirements:
  • Strong experience with client relations;
  • Knowledge and experience of human resources, recruiting and payroll processing;
  • Experience supervising a team.
  • Strong interpersonal and relationship building skills including with persons from different geographic locations and cultural backgrounds.
  • Adept at working independently and/or remotely while providing regular reports and updates.
  • Good oral and written communication skills;
  • Must be able to travel;
  • Human Resources designation by a recognized body i.e. SHRM, HRCI is preferred
  • Ability to be a strong influence with strong negotiation skills;
  • Proficiency in the use of computer software e.g. Microsoft Office, HRIS systems, ATS systems, and Payroll Software, and timeclocks.
  • Bachelor's degree in Human Resource or other related discipline and 4+ years of progressively responsible experience in HR services;
